Liverpool’s development as a deep-water port will allow imports from anywhere in the world to be delivered to a market of over 35 million consumers without touching a road. The frequent feeder services on the Manchester Ship Canal will allow importers to transport freight entirely by water to within a short distance of Manchester. The Port also offers daily scheduled shipping services to Belfast and Dublin, enabling Ireland to benefit from the more efficient import service offered by the Port.
